Scientific name: Porcelain-Fused-to-Metal Crowns (PFM)

A dental procedure to restore broken or damaged teeth using crowns with a metal base covered by porcelain, providing the necessary strength for chewing and a natural aesthetic appearance.

Advantages of PFM Crowns

  • High durability due to the metal substructure
  • Aesthetic appearance resembling natural teeth
  • Cost-effective compared to full ceramic crowns
  • Great ability to withstand chewing pressure in molars

Candidate Cases

  • Teeth with significant fractures
  • Weak teeth after root canal treatment
  • Covering large and old fillings
  • Improving the shape and alignment of damaged teeth

Post-Procedure Care Tips

  • Daily brushing and flossing are essential
  • Avoid biting on very hard objects
  • Regular dental check-ups every 6 months
  • Use a night guard if you suffer from teeth grinding
